Fashion App to help Mayo independent retailers fight back

10 Mayo stores now signed up to BEZZU

Bezzu, a new free mobile app designed to support independent fashion retailers by connecting them with customers online, has launched and is available to download on Android and IOS devices for retailers and shoppers alike.

Bezzu enables all independent fashion and lifestyle retailers across Ireland, without any existing online presence or ecommerce function, to easily connect with and sell to customers online, at no cost to them. The new app has already seen 10 independent retailers from Mayo opting into the service.

Mayo-based retailers include: D Biggins, Main Street, Ballinrobe; Doherty for Men, Main Street, Castlebar; Foxford Woollen Mills, Foxford; Frock Mania, Castle Street, Castlebar; Gerry McGuire’s, O’Rahilly Street, Ballina; Kaleidoscope, Bridge Street, Westport and Liberties, The Quay, Westport.

Bezzu moved forward its intended Summer launch in an effort to help Irish retailers now facing an uncertain future due to the Coronavirus pandemic, to trade online while their physical stores are closed.

The highly personalised app offers fashion lovers a streamlined experience to explore, shop and share products from independent retailers in Ireland and, in time, globally. There are currently over 440 Irish retailers on Bezzu with more than 8,000 products available to purchase, with more being added to the platform daily.

Bezzu’s interactive map allows consumers to find local retailers, their exact address and opening hours. The shop-by-location feature will encourage users to visit stores close to them (when the Covid-19 restrictions are lifted ) helping to increase footfall, or if not in the vicinity, to purchase products from the store online instead. Either way, the app helps to raise the profile of smaller independent retailers, at absolutely no expense to their business.

Users can also avail of a virtual stylist to customize their shopping experience, while the more the app is used to make purchases, the more accurate it becomes at recommending the perfect pieces to complement a user’s style.

Bezzu has also created a social community and network within the app, where users can find and share style inspiration, personal wish lists and product reviews with their community through their profile.

Many other features are coming soon to the App, including the Bezzu Affiliate Network - an internal jobs market for the retail industry, which aims to connect retailers with content creators, social media experts, ecommerce photographers, models and more.
